Chief Election Commissioner KM Nurul Huda has said that election violence cannot be stopped by guarding houses and neighborhoods.

The CEC made the remarks in the wake of tensions, clashes and violence in various areas surrounding the second phase of the Union Parishad (UP) elections after the 89th Commission meeting at the Election Building in Agargaon on Wednesday (November 10) afternoon.

Referring to the clashes in several incidents including Narsingdi, he said, "Such incidents cannot be stopped by guarding like this, the reality is this." Such unpleasant incidents cannot be stopped by guarding the houses with the help of police. The only way to do that is to tolerate the people involved in the election. Must behave election friendly.

The CEC said many incidents have been area-based. Besides, many such incidents have taken place due to party quarrels and previous animosities. Who will be responsible for all this now? Tolerance is needed to stop electoral violence. For this, the cooperation of all the supporters of the political party candidates is needed. He also said that the tension in the local elections was a manifestation of rivalry.
